DESCRIPTION: * The rolling pin is traditional and optimum size with big surface of engraving. The measure is 15.8" (40 cm) with handles, embossing part 7.5" (19cm), diameter 2.4'' (6 cm). * We include 3 our favorite RECIPES to get well embossed and delicious cookies. I did read reviews first and was glad I read about oiling the rolling pin first, rather than just using flour. There was slight sticking of the dough at first, but it was easy to gently pull the dough away and keep going. An old butter cookie recipe was perfect consistency, but I did lightly dust the cookies before baking with a little sugar. I did have to soften the refrigerated dough by gently kneading it with my hands to make it pliable enough to roll. Cleaning was easy with a wet, soapy hand brush, which removed any bits of dough that were stuck in the crevices. A light oiling after the rolling pin dried should keep it in good condition.This is a very cute roller. You need to keep dough very chilled to use; as well as greasing or flouring it well and in between use. I used a spray faucet to clean with a bristle brush to get everything out of the grooves.
